Linear LED Lighting Made Easy with LS1 Series from Flex Lighting Solutions

Flex LS1

Mar 18, 2019

The LS1 Series from Flex Lighting Solutions provides quality and versatility for many applications. The LS1 Series offers efficacy up to 150 lm/W and up to 63% power reduction over traditional fluorescent lighting. Designed to replace linear fluorescent continuous run, utility and strip fixtures with long-lasting, more efficient LED technology; lowering your total cost of ownership (TCO).

The LS1 Series is available in four-foot lengths, at various lumen outputs and color temperatures and with a standard frosted lens; offering the best combination of performance and value for your applications.

The LS1 Series delivers exceptionally long life and reliability, as continued performance over time is critical for today’s industrial customers. Calculated L70 (25°C) life is 309,000 hours with a projected lumen output of 90% after 10 years. At 45°C the L70 is calculated at 250,000 hours with a projected lumen output of 89% after 10 years (24/7/365).

The LS1 Series is available in 3500K, 4000K and 5000K color temperature options and features frosted lenses to optimize the light distribution and create a uniform line of light with low glare. These LED Strips offer a wide selection of cords and control systems, an emergency battery backup with a 90-minute duration, and the option to upgrade from the standard 2KV to a 10KV surge protector.
